Carl was born Nov. 8, 1911, in Campbell Township to Augustus Whitney Jackson and Lizzie Ann (Kauffman) Jackson. He lived and farmed in the Lake Odessa-Campbell Township area his entire life. Carl attended the Bushnell Country School and graduated from the Clarksville High School in 1932. On Aug. 24, 1935, in Clarksville, he married Amber Cleo Landon who was a resident of Carlton Center. Carl and Amber had three children: Daryl C., Yvonne O., and Harold L. Carl was a lover of life. He especially loved to dance with his wife, Amber. People frequently stopped to watch as they were together on the dance floor. He loved a good game of Euchre or Rummy, especially when he won! He was an avid outdoor sportsman. In his youth he enjoyed trapping, and went on to enjoy hunting as he grew older. Carl’s passion was fishing, though. He loved to tell fishing stories to his children and grandchildren. In his later years, he would tell his grandchildren his “secrets” to successful fishing. For the past 20 years he divided his time between Michigan and Florida where he owned a small home. Most of his time in Florida was devoted to fishing and his orange trees. Carl was preceded in death by his wife, Amber, in 1968; his brothers, Lester, Harold, and Homer Jackson; and his sisters, Catherine, Madeline, and Esther Jackson, Rita (Jackson) Archer, and Bertha (Jackson) Leak. He is survived by his children, Daryl and Bonnie (Bonn) Jackson, Yvonne (Jackson) Cobb, and Harold and Cheryl (Erickson) Jackson; seven grandchildren; 13 great- grandchildren; one great-great grandchild; his sisters, Grace and Willard Kenyon of Lake Odessa, Janet Hozer of Bay City, Esta and Howard DeGoode of Otsego, Marie and Roy Crawford of Florida, and Adaline Starks of Ionia; his special friend, Mildred Dennis of Muir; and many nieces and nephews. In accordance with Carl’s last wishes, cremation has taken place. There was no memorial service. A simple interment ceremony with immediate family members was held at Lakeside Cemetery in Lake Odessa. Arrangements were handled by Koops Funeral Chapel in Lake Odessa. The family has suggested that memorial contributions may be made to the Ionia County Commission on Aging or the Lakewood Community Ambulance.
